What happens

The Blind Spot is a 1932 British crime film directed by John Daumery and starring Percy Marmont, Muriel Angelus and Warwick Ward. It was It was written by Roland Pertwee and John Hastings Turner and made as a quota quickie at Teddington Studios by the British subsidiary of Warner Brothers.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
